/ˈdrɔʊs.nɪs/ · drow·s.ni·ness
noun
  1. A state of being drowsy or sleepy. The drowsiness after a long car ride made it difficult to stay awake during the lecture.
  2. A feeling of weariness or lack of energy. The drowsiness that comes with a cold or flu made it hard to get out of bed in the morning.
